시가총액: $2.1605T -2.38%
거래량(24시간): $135.7659B -4.07%
공포와 탐욕 지수:

16 - 극도의 공포

  • 시가총액: $2.1605T -2.38%
  • 거래량(24시간): $135.7659B -4.07%
  • 공포와 탐욕 지수:
  • 시가총액: $2.1605T -2.38%
암호화
주제
암호화
소식
cryptostopics
비디오
최고 암호화

언어 선택

언어 선택

통화 선택

암호화
주제
암호화
소식
cryptostopics
비디오

블록체인의 상태는 무엇이며 각각의 새로운 블록으로 어떻게 업데이트됩니까?

A blockchain's state reflects all current data—like balances and contract storage—updated via transactions and verified by nodes to ensure trustless, consistent network agreement.

2025/11/14 06:19

블록체인 상태 이해

1. 블록체인의 상태는 특정 순간에 네트워크에 기록된 모든 데이터의 현재 상태를 나타냅니다. 여기에는 계정 잔액, 스마트 계약 저장, 거래 내역 및 분산 원장에 저장된 기타 관련 정보가 포함됩니다.

2. 이더리움과 같은 시스템에서 상태는 모든 계정과 해당 속성을 암호화 방식으로 연결하는 상태 트리(state trie)라는 구조를 통해 유지됩니다. 각 계정에는 nonce, 잔액, 코드(계약용) 및 스토리지 루트와 같은 속성에 매핑된 고유한 주소가 있습니다.

3. 트랜잭션 목록이나 블록 헤더와 달리 상태 자체가 블록 내에 직접 저장되지 않습니다. 대신 블록에는 상태 변경으로 이어지는 지침(트랜잭션)이 포함됩니다. 실제 상태는 체인을 검증하는 노드에 의해 별도로 계산되고 보존됩니다.

4. 국가는 네트워크의 모든 참가자에게 일관성과 검증 가능성을 보장하여 중앙 기관에 의존하지 않고 계정 상태에 대한 무신뢰 검증을 가능하게 합니다.

5. 모든 전체 노드는 최신 상태의 복사본을 유지하므로 기존 규칙 및 이전 조건을 기반으로 새로운 트랜잭션과 들어오는 블록을 독립적으로 확인할 수 있습니다.

새 블록이 상태를 업데이트하는 방법

1. 새로운 블록이 제안되면, 채굴자나 검증자가 멤풀에서 선택한 검증된 트랜잭션 세트가 포함됩니다. 이러한 거래에는 토큰 전송, 계약 실행 또는 데이터 업데이트가 포함될 수 있습니다.

2. 노드는 각 트랜잭션을 순차적으로 처리하여 해당 논리를 현재 상태에 적용합니다. 예를 들어, 거래가 Alice로부터 Bob에게 2 ETH를 보내는 경우 노드는 Alice의 잔액에서 2 ETH를 공제하고 Bob의 잔액에 추가합니다.

3. 스마트 계약 상호 작용은 더욱 복잡한 상태 변경을 유발합니다. 함수를 호출하면 내부 변수가 변경되거나, 이벤트가 발생하거나, 새 계약이 생성될 수 있습니다. 각 수정 사항은 업데이트된 상태에 반영됩니다.

4. 모든 트랜잭션이 실행된 후 최종 결과는 블록 변경 후 전체 상태를 나타내는 암호화 해시인 새로운 상태 루트를 생성합니다. 이 루트는 확인 목적으로 블록 헤더에 포함됩니다.

5. 이 메커니즘은 처리상의 불일치로 인해 다른 상태 루트가 발생하고 합의 검증 중에 유효하지 않거나 악의적인 블록에 즉시 플래그를 지정하도록 보장합니다.

상태 전환 및 합의 규칙

1. 상태 전환은 지분 증명 또는 작업 증명과 같은 합의 메커니즘에 의해 시행되는 엄격한 프로토콜 정의 규칙을 따라야 합니다. 노드는 소유하지 않은 자금을 지출하거나 가스 한도를 위반하는 등 유효하지 않은 변경을 제안하는 블록을 거부합니다.

2. 각 노드는 수신된 블록의 트랜잭션을 재생하여 상태 전환의 정확성을 독립적으로 확인합니다. 결과 상태 루트가 블록 헤더의 루트와 일치하면 블록이 승인됩니다.

3. 결정론이 중요합니다. 모든 정직한 노드는 동일한 블록을 처리한 후 정확히 동일한 상태에 도달해야 합니다. 비결정적 작업은 합의를 깨고 네트워크를 조각화할 수 있습니다.

4. 상태 업데이트는 원자적입니다. 즉, 블록의 모든 트랜잭션이 성공적으로 적용되거나 전혀 적용되지 않습니다. 부분 업데이트가 발생하지 않아 장애나 공격 중에도 무결성이 유지됩니다.

5. 합의 알고리즘은 유효한 상태 전환이 있는 블록만 표준 체인의 일부가 되도록 보장하여 분산 노드 전체에서 글로벌 합의를 유지합니다.

자주 묻는 질문

두 블록이 서로 다른 상태 루트를 생성하면 어떻게 되나요? 두 개의 경쟁 블록이 서로 다른 상태 루트로 이어지는 경우 노드는 합의 규칙에 따라 두 블록을 모두 평가합니다. 프로토콜 사양을 따르고 대다수의 검증인 또는 채굴자가 지원하는 블록만이 가장 긴 유효 체인의 일부가 됩니다. 다른 하나는 오래된 것으로 폐기됩니다.

전체 상태가 모든 노드에 저장되어 있나요? 예, 전체 노드는 완전한 현재 상태를 저장하므로 독립적인 검증이 가능합니다. 그러나 일부 노드는 공간을 절약하기 위해 기록 상태나 특정 데이터가 생략될 수 있는 경량 모드(예: 정리 또는 보관 노드)에서 작동합니다.

블록체인 상태가 손상될 수 있나요? 디자인은 부패를 극도로 어렵게 만듭니다. 암호화 해싱 및 합의 메커니즘은 무단 변경으로부터 보호합니다. 과거 데이터를 변조하려는 시도는 모든 후속 블록을 다시 작성하고 네트워크의 계산 또는 지분 대다수를 압도해야 합니다.

네트워크 포크 중에 상태 업데이트는 어떻게 처리되나요? 포크 중에는 네트워크의 여러 부분이 일시적으로 별도의 상태를 유지할 수 있습니다. 합의가 하나의 체인에 수렴되면 노드는 손실된 포크를 포기하고 허용된 체인에 해당하는 상태를 채택하여 충돌하는 업데이트를 삭제합니다.

부인 성명:info@kdj.com

제공된 정보는 거래 조언이 아닙니다. kdj.com은 이 기사에 제공된 정보를 기반으로 이루어진 투자에 대해 어떠한 책임도 지지 않습니다. 암호화폐는 변동성이 매우 높으므로 철저한 조사 후 신중하게 투자하는 것이 좋습니다!

본 웹사이트에 사용된 내용이 귀하의 저작권을 침해한다고 판단되는 경우, 즉시 당사(info@kdj.com)로 연락주시면 즉시 삭제하도록 하겠습니다.

관련 지식

암호화폐 에어드랍에 참여하는 방법은 무엇입니까? (무료 토큰)

암호화폐 에어드랍에 참여하는 방법은 무엇입니까? (무료 토큰)

2026-04-11 05:59:35

에어드롭 메커니즘 이해 1. 에어드롭은 특정 온체인 또는 오프체인 행동에 대한 보상을 위해 블록체인 프로젝트에서 시작된 기본 토큰의 프로토콜 수준 배포입니다. 2. 자격은 Ethereum, Base 또는 Solana와 같은 지정된 네트워크에서 지갑 잔액, 거래 내역 또...

실제세계자산(RWA) 토큰화란 무엇입니까? (시장동향)

실제세계자산(RWA) 토큰화란 무엇입니까? (시장동향)

2026-04-10 19:20:06

Bitcoin 반감기 메커니즘 1. Bitcoin의 프로토콜은 약 210,000블록마다 블록 보상이 절반으로 줄어드는 고정된 발행 일정을 시행합니다. 2. 이 이벤트는 대략 4년마다 발생하며 블록당 유통되는 새로운 BTC의 수를 직접적으로 줄입니다. 3. 채굴자는 20...

암호화폐에서 피싱 사기를 피하는 방법은 무엇입니까? (사이버보안)

암호화폐에서 피싱 사기를 피하는 방법은 무엇입니까? (사이버보안)

2026-04-15 07:00:14

Bitcoin 반감기 메커니즘 1. Bitcoin의 프로토콜은 약 210,000블록마다 블록 보상이 절반으로 줄어드는 고정된 발행 일정을 시행합니다. 2. 이 이벤트는 대략 4년마다 발생하며 블록당 유통되는 새로운 BTC의 수를 직접적으로 줄입니다. 3. 채굴자는 20...

코인과 토큰의 차이점은 무엇인가요? (자산 유형)

코인과 토큰의 차이점은 무엇인가요? (자산 유형)

2026-04-12 21:40:28

Bitcoin 반감기 메커니즘 1. Bitcoin의 프로토콜은 블록 보상이 대략 210,000블록마다 또는 대략 4년마다 절반으로 줄어드는 고정된 발행 일정을 시행합니다. 2. 2024년 4월 반감기 이벤트 이후 현재 블록 보상은 블록당 3.125 BTC입니다. 3. ...

스마트 계약 감사를 확인하는 방법은 무엇입니까? (안전성 검증)

스마트 계약 감사를 확인하는 방법은 무엇입니까? (안전성 검증)

2026-04-11 14:00:26

시장 변동성 패턴 1. Bitcoin 가격 변동은 주요 거시경제 발표가 진행되는 동안 24시간 이내에 15%를 초과하는 경우가 많습니다. 2. 알트코인 지수는 BTC에 비해 더 높은 베타 계수를 보여 유동성 충격 동안 이익과 손실을 모두 증폭시킵니다. 3. 갑작스런 충...

Ledger 하드웨어 지갑을 사용하는 방법은 무엇입니까? (장치 설정)

Ledger 하드웨어 지갑을 사용하는 방법은 무엇입니까? (장치 설정)

2026-04-21 12:40:18

시장 변동성 패턴 1. Bitcoin 가격 변동은 주요 거시경제 발표가 진행되는 동안 24시간 이내에 15%를 초과하는 경우가 많습니다. 2. 약세장 단계에서 BTC가 0.92 이상 급등하면서 알트코인의 상관관계가 독립적인 움직임을 압축합니다. 3. 펀딩율이 3시간 연...

암호화폐 에어드랍에 참여하는 방법은 무엇입니까? (무료 토큰)

암호화폐 에어드랍에 참여하는 방법은 무엇입니까? (무료 토큰)

2026-04-11 05:59:35

에어드롭 메커니즘 이해 1. 에어드롭은 특정 온체인 또는 오프체인 행동에 대한 보상을 위해 블록체인 프로젝트에서 시작된 기본 토큰의 프로토콜 수준 배포입니다. 2. 자격은 Ethereum, Base 또는 Solana와 같은 지정된 네트워크에서 지갑 잔액, 거래 내역 또...

실제세계자산(RWA) 토큰화란 무엇입니까? (시장동향)

실제세계자산(RWA) 토큰화란 무엇입니까? (시장동향)

2026-04-10 19:20:06

Bitcoin 반감기 메커니즘 1. Bitcoin의 프로토콜은 약 210,000블록마다 블록 보상이 절반으로 줄어드는 고정된 발행 일정을 시행합니다. 2. 이 이벤트는 대략 4년마다 발생하며 블록당 유통되는 새로운 BTC의 수를 직접적으로 줄입니다. 3. 채굴자는 20...

암호화폐에서 피싱 사기를 피하는 방법은 무엇입니까? (사이버보안)

암호화폐에서 피싱 사기를 피하는 방법은 무엇입니까? (사이버보안)

2026-04-15 07:00:14

Bitcoin 반감기 메커니즘 1. Bitcoin의 프로토콜은 약 210,000블록마다 블록 보상이 절반으로 줄어드는 고정된 발행 일정을 시행합니다. 2. 이 이벤트는 대략 4년마다 발생하며 블록당 유통되는 새로운 BTC의 수를 직접적으로 줄입니다. 3. 채굴자는 20...

코인과 토큰의 차이점은 무엇인가요? (자산 유형)

코인과 토큰의 차이점은 무엇인가요? (자산 유형)

2026-04-12 21:40:28

Bitcoin 반감기 메커니즘 1. Bitcoin의 프로토콜은 블록 보상이 대략 210,000블록마다 또는 대략 4년마다 절반으로 줄어드는 고정된 발행 일정을 시행합니다. 2. 2024년 4월 반감기 이벤트 이후 현재 블록 보상은 블록당 3.125 BTC입니다. 3. ...

스마트 계약 감사를 확인하는 방법은 무엇입니까? (안전성 검증)

스마트 계약 감사를 확인하는 방법은 무엇입니까? (안전성 검증)

2026-04-11 14:00:26

시장 변동성 패턴 1. Bitcoin 가격 변동은 주요 거시경제 발표가 진행되는 동안 24시간 이내에 15%를 초과하는 경우가 많습니다. 2. 알트코인 지수는 BTC에 비해 더 높은 베타 계수를 보여 유동성 충격 동안 이익과 손실을 모두 증폭시킵니다. 3. 갑작스런 충...

Ledger 하드웨어 지갑을 사용하는 방법은 무엇입니까? (장치 설정)

Ledger 하드웨어 지갑을 사용하는 방법은 무엇입니까? (장치 설정)

2026-04-21 12:40:18

시장 변동성 패턴 1. Bitcoin 가격 변동은 주요 거시경제 발표가 진행되는 동안 24시간 이내에 15%를 초과하는 경우가 많습니다. 2. 약세장 단계에서 BTC가 0.92 이상 급등하면서 알트코인의 상관관계가 독립적인 움직임을 압축합니다. 3. 펀딩율이 3시간 연...

모든 기사 보기

User not found or password invalid

Your input is correct